[0010] The present invention will be further described below in conjunction with the accompanying drawings.

[0011] In the present invention, the 32-bit chip MPC5604P outputs two complementary PWM signals to control the forward and reverse rotation and speed control of the motor. The PWM signal is input from the IN terminal of the chip. When the duty cycle of the PWM signal is between 0% and 50%, The motor rotates forward; when the duty cycle of the PWM signal is between 50% and 100%, the motor reverses. .

[0012] The motor drive chip adopts the dedicated chip BTS7960B, BTS7960B is a high-current half-bridge high-integration chip used in motor drive, the integrated drive IC has logic level input, current diagnosis, slope adjustment, dead time generation and over temperature, over voltage, Undervoltage, overcurrent and short circuit protection functions. Abstract

The invention discloses a system and a method for controlling a motor of a wire-controlled braking system. The system comprises a control chip for outputting two circuits of complementary PWM signals, controlling the positive rotation and reverse rotation of the motor and controlling speed regulation, and two motor drive chips for driving the motor to positively rotate and reversely rotate, wherein the motor drive chips adopt a special chip BTS7960B. The system and the method are based on wire-controlled technology, change various complicated equipment devices into electronic elements and control the motor by software technology so that a circuit has simple design, convenient control, good real-time and high precision; and the system has the advantages of simple structure, economic construction cost, high safety coefficient and the like.

Description

technical field [0001] The invention belongs to the field of automobile brake control, in particular to an innovative technology of motor drive based on an embedded control system. Background technique [0002] At present, in the known technology, there is a synchronous motor control method and its device (the patent application number is CN01820372.8). This synchronous motor control method is characterized in that: it uses a synchronous The input terminal voltage and current of the motor and the equipment constant of the synchronous motor are used to detect the rotational position of the rotor; according to the detection result of the rotational position, the output current or output voltage of the inverter is controlled to offset the synchronous motor caused by periodic torque fluctuations.
